A wide range of IBM System Storage mid-range and enterprise Storage Area Network (SAN) infrastructure simplifica- tion and business continuity solutions can be created with the IBM System Storage SAN04B-R multiprotocol router. Infrastructure simplification solu- tions for the IBM Power™ Systems and System x™ family include disaster tol- erance over metropolitan and global IP networks with IBM System Storage disk arrays, tape libraries and IBM Tivoli® Storage Manager data protection software.
